The Cake Bake Shop by Gwendolyn Rogers is one of the new restaurants coming to Disney’s BoardWalk, and we just got an update on exactly where it will be located!
Last week, we saw that the ESPN Club sign with the logo and dumbbells had been removed from the exterior of the now-closed restaurant. Many Disney guests wondered if this meant the spot would be the location of the new Cake Bake Shop by Gwendolyn Rogers.

According to an Instagram post from The Cake Bake Shop, it looks like those guests might be right! The post shows Gwendolyn Rogers — the owner and founder of The Cake Bake Shop — posed next to a “coming soon” sign directly in front of the old ESPN Club.
